ug编程主要靠什么作用

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    UG编程主要靠以下几个方面的作用。

    首先,UG编程主要靠提高工作效率的作用。UG编程可以通过编写自动化脚本、宏或程序来自动完成重复性操作,减少人工操作的时间,提高工作效率。例如,可以使用UG编程来自动创建零件、装配和图纸,自动进行模型检查和修正,自动导出数据等,大大减少了重复劳动的时间和精力投入。

    其次,UG编程主要靠增强设计能力的作用。UG编程可以为用户提供自定义的功能和工具,扩展了UG软件的功能和应用范围,从而增强了用户的设计能力。例如,可以通过UG编程实现特殊的几何形状生成、参数化设计、优化算法等,为用户提供更多的设计选择和灵活性,提高设计质量和创造力。

    另外,UG编程还可以提高工程质量和减少错误的作用。通过UG编程可以实现自动化的模型检查和修正,提高了工程质量。同时,由于UG编程可以避免手工操作中的疏忽和错误,减少了人为因素对设计的影响,可以有效减少设计错误的发生。

    此外,UG编程还可以提高团队协作和知识共享的作用。通过UG编程可以实现设计项目的标准化和规范化,使得团队成员可以共享和重复使用已编写的脚本、宏或程序,节省重复工作的时间和精力。同时,通过编写文档和教程的方式,可以将UG编程的知识和经验进行传承和分享,提高团队的整体水平。

    综上所述,UG编程主要通过提高工作效率、增强设计能力、提高工程质量和减少错误以及促进团队协作和知识共享等方面的作用,为用户提供了更高效、更灵活和更可靠的设计解决方案。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    UG编程主要通过以下作用来发挥影响力:

    1. 自动化任务:UG编程可以帮助自动化完成重复性、繁琐的任务。通过编写脚本或程序,可以实现自动化执行UG软件的操作,如创建几何模型、修改参数、进行数据分析等。这样可以节省大量的时间和精力,并提高工作效率。

    2. 定制化工具:UG编程可以根据用户的特定需求,创建定制化的工具和插件。这些工具和插件可以扩展UG软件的功能,满足特定行业、企业或个人的需求。通过编程,可以实现特定的设计、分析、制造或管理任务,并提供更高效和精确的工作流程。

    3. 流程优化:UG编程可以优化设计和工程流程。通过编写脚本或程序,可以自动化设计和工程过程中的多个步骤,并实现数据的无缝传递和整合。这样可以提高生产效率,降低错误率,并使设计和工程过程更加可靠和可控。

    4. 数据分析与模拟:UG编程可以在设计和工程过程中进行数据分析和模拟。通过编写脚本或程序,可以提取和处理设计和工程数据,并进行统计分析、可视化展示、机器学习等各种操作。这样可以帮助用户更好地理解和评估设计和工程方案,做出更准确的决策。

    5. 教育和培训:UG编程可以用于教育和培训领域。通过编写教学案例、示范代码、练习题等,可以帮助学生和培训人员更好地理解和掌握UG软件的使用和原理。UG编程也可以作为一种培养创新思维和解决问题能力的工具,帮助学生培养编程逻辑、程序设计和系统思维等技能。

    总而言之,UG编程可以通过自动化任务、定制化工具、流程优化、数据分析与模拟以及教育和培训等作用,提高设计和工程过程的效率、精确性和可靠性,并推动创新和进步。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    UG编程主要通过使用UG软件的编程功能,来自动化和定制化完成各种任务和操作。UG编程能够提高工作效率,减少重复劳动,提供更高级的功能和定制选项,从而在不同的行业和领域中发挥重要的作用。

    UG编程的主要作用如下:

    1. 自动化操作:UG编程可以通过脚本和宏等方式自动执行重复的操作,如创建和修改几何形状、添加约束、更新模型等,极大地提高了工作效率,节省了时间和人力资源。

    2. 任务自定义:UG编程可以通过创建自定义的命令和功能,使用户能够完成特定的任务或操作,从而满足不同行业和应用领域的需求。用户可以根据自己的需要,定制化操作来提高工作效率。

    3. 数据交互:UG编程具有强大的数据交互能力,可以与其他软件和系统进行数据的读取和写入。例如,可以将UG模型的几何数据导出到其他软件进行仿真分析,或从其他系统中获取参数来更新UG模型等。

    4. 流程集成:UG编程可以实现与其他软件和系统的集成,形成完整的业务流程。通过编程,可以将UG与PLM系统、ERP系统等进行无缝集成,实现数据的传递和交换,进一步提高协同效率。

    5. 自定义用户界面:UG编程可以定制用户界面,使用户能够根据自己的需求设计出适合自己的操作界面。这样可以减少操作的复杂性,提高操作的便捷性和效率。

    UG编程的操作流程如下:

    1. 了解UG编程的基础知识:了解UG软件的编程接口、编程语言的基本语法和常用函数库等基础知识,为后续的编程工作打下良好的基础。

    2. 创建和编辑脚本:使用UG软件中的集成开发环境(IDE)或其他编程工具,创建新的脚本文件或打开已有的脚本文件。根据需求,编写相应的代码来完成特定的任务,如创建几何体、修改参数、执行操作等。

    3. 调试和测试脚本:在编写完脚本之后,进行调试和测试,以确保脚本能够正确执行,并达到预期的结果。可以使用UG软件的调试工具,逐行执行代码,并观察变量的值、输出的信息等,以定位和修复可能存在的错误。

    4. 整合和扩展脚本功能:在熟悉基本的脚本编写后,可以进一步整合和扩展脚本的功能。可以创建自定义的命令、菜单和工具栏按钮,使脚本更加易于调用和使用。还可以引入循环、条件语句等控制结构,使脚本具有更强的逻辑性。

    5. 与其他软件和系统交互:根据需要,使用UG的编程接口和相关库,与其他软件和系统进行数据交互。可以通过读取和写入文件、使用标准数据格式、使用COM接口等方式,与其他软件实现数据的传递和交换。

    UG编程的开发环境和工具:

    1. UG软件集成开发环境(IDE):UG软件提供了集成开发环境,包括代码编辑器、调试工具和编译器等,方便用户进行脚本的开发和调试。

    2. UG编程语言和函数库:UG软件使用NX Open API编程接口,支持C++、C#和Java等编程语言。UG还提供了丰富的函数库和类库,简化了编程的过程,提高了开发效率。

    3. 第三方工具和库:除了UG自带的开发环境和函数库,用户还可以使用第三方的工具和库来增强和扩展UG的编程功能。例如,可以使用Matlab、Python等工具来进行数据处理和分析,或使用OpenCASCADE等库来进行几何建模和仿真分析。

    总结起来,UG编程主要通过自动化操作、任务自定义、数据交互、流程集成和自定义用户界面等方式,实现对UG软件的定制化和增强功能。通过学习和掌握UG编程的基础知识和操作流程,用户可以根据自己的需求进行脚本开发和定制化操作,提高工作效率和质量,提供定制化解决方案。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部